As the capital of India, New Delhi is a vibrant and contrasting city, with both ancient historical sites and modern skyscrapers. Here are some highlights and practical information for New Delhi tourism:
**Tourist Attractions:**
1. **Red Fort:** A historical fort built by Mughal Emperor Shah Jahan, it is the site of India's Independence Day celebrations.
2. **Jama Masjid:** One of the largest mosques in India, it can accommodate around 25,000 worshippers. Recommended visit on Friday afternoon.
3. **Chandni Chowk:** One of the largest wholesale markets in India, it is a maze of narrow lanes and shops.
4. **Akshardham Temple:** A relatively modern attraction, it is known for its exquisite architecture and evening light and sound show.
5. **Humayun's Tomb:** The tomb of Mughal Emperor Humayun, it is the inspiration for the design of the Taj Mahal.
6. **Qutab Minar:** The world's tallest brick minaret, it is an outstanding example of early Indian Islamic architecture.
7. **India Gate:** A war memorial and one of the iconic landmarks of New Delhi.
8. **Lotus Temple:** This temple is known for its unique lotus shape and is the center of the Baha'i faith.
**Travel Tips:**
- India's climate is diverse, New Delhi has a tropical climate with many mosquitoes. Please bring mosquito repellent.
- In religious places, such as temples and mosques, dress modestly, covering shoulders and knees.
- Traffic in India can be chaotic, be careful when crossing the road.
- Tap water in India is not suitable for direct drinking, please purchase bottled water.
- India is a country with a strong bargaining culture, you can try to bargain when shopping.
- India's power voltage is 230V, the plug is a three-pin round shape. It is recommended to bring a converter plug.
**Transportation Information:**
- **Airplane:** Indira Gandhi International Airport in New Delhi is the main entry point, with metro and taxi services to the city center.
- **Train:** New Delhi is the center of India's railway network, with multiple train stations, such as New Delhi Railway Station and Old Delhi Railway Station.
- **Metro:** New Delhi's metro system is well-developed, covering major tourist attractions and commercial areas.
- **Auto rickshaw:** This is a common mode of transportation within the city, suitable for short trips.
- **Taxi:** Taxi services in New Delhi are provided by multiple companies, it is recommended to choose a reputable taxi company.
